Whose Image Would Make Americans Use a Dollar Coin?
Filed in archive Banking by Justin McHenry on November 24, 2006

First off, we only put people on our money who are already dead; otherwise we might have ended up with an O.J. Simpson dollar, and no one wants that. So we have to pick from the dead in choosing new honorees. Below, my top ten list:
1. Elvis Presley - The "Elvis" dollar is a natural. However, unlike the stamp where we voted on young Elvis versus Fat Elvis, I suggest the Mint do one of each. If we want to get a little more governmenty, create a picture based on Elvis' famous meeting with Richard Nixon.
2. Martin Luther King, Jr. - The guy's got a road in every major city, when's he getting the money, honey?
3. U.S. War Casualties - This one's common sense. A coin commemorating those who've died in battle, especially while we have an ongoing war, would definitely be used.
4. Robert F. Kennedy - RFK has a new movie coming out; the guy is hot. Capitalize on the moment with a new twist on the Kennedy dollar.
5. Jack Kerouac - On The Road is a classic tale of traversing this great country. Under the influence of drugs, sure, but, still, it's an ode to oiur great nation. This one lets us play up the greatness of the country while also embracing the counterculture which, let's face it, is generally the only culture that we remember over the long haul.
6. Jackie Robinson - The first black man in Major League Baseball seems a logical choice.
7. Marilyn Monroe - Hello? I'm no genius and I thought of this. Where's the U.S. Mint been?
8. John Denver - I know it's nuts, but I like the idea of John Denver smiling out at me from my dollar, making me think of sunshine on my shoulders and taking the country roads home to the place where I belong West Virginia mountain mama. Who doesn't love John Denver and think of him as a true American?
9. Louis Armstrong - Another American original, straight from New Orleans, which we're all holding in our hearts these days.
10. Homer Simpson - Not dead of course, but not alive either. Perhaps not the greatest American, but perhaps representative of a good 50% of us. Who wouldn't want to pay their beer tab with a few Homers?
Honorable mentions: Frank Sinatra, Jim Morrison, Roberto Clemente, Malcolm X, Liberace, Alf.
